Senior Director of Nursing, Pediatric Heart Institute

John David began his nursing career in the Pediatric Cardiac Intensive Care Unit (PCICU) after graduating from The University of Alabama. Following the completion of his Bachelor of Science in Nursing, John David pursued progressive clinical and leadership roles in the PCICU and across the Pediatric Heart Institute, building expertise in nursing practice, operations, and system-level leadership.

In the role of Senior Director of Nursing, John David provides strategic and operational oversight for nursing professional practice, clinical operations, and specialty clinical programs. This includes leadership for evidence-based practice, nursing quality and safety, shared governance, process improvement, and high-reliability culture. He is deeply committed to advancing nursing excellence, improving patient and family-centered outcomes, and supporting nurses across all stages of their professional journey.

John David received his Bachelor of Science in Nursing from The University of Alabama and his Master of Management in Health Care (MMHC) degree from Vanderbilt University. He holds Nurse Executive, Board Certified (NE-BC) specialty certification through the American Nurse Credentialing Center.
